Star Entertainment swerves casino license suspension for now

Given its recent revenue reports and new tax obligations, Star Entertainment's decision to keep its casinos open for business during the holiday season in Queensland is a hugely significant development. While the Queensland Attorney-General will permit it to maintain its license in the interim, Star shouldn't become complacent.

After a trial in which it was found guilty of numerous offences, including money laundering, Star faced the possibility of having its license revoked. Queensland decided a year ago that the company did not qualify for a license, but allowed it a year to clean house.

The year is nearly over; December 1st is the cut-off date. Queensland has granted Star some leeway, presumably due to their satisfaction with the progress it has made.
